The Necessity of KYC Requirements

Conversely, KYC requirements are indispensable for regulatory compliance and preventing illicit activities. KYC processes verify the identity of individuals and entities to mitigate risks associated with fraud, money laundering, and terrorist financing. While these requirements are non-negotiable for many industries, the challenge lies in implementing them in a way that respects user privacy.

3. Zero-Knowledge Proofs

Zero-knowledge proofs (ZKPs) allow one party to prove to another that a certain statement is true without revealing any additional information. This cryptographic technique enables KYC verification without exposing personal data. For example, an individual can prove they meet the identity criteria without disclosing their social security number or other sensitive details.

1. Privacy-Enhancing Technologies

Privacy-enhancing technologies (PETs) are gaining traction as vital tools for digital identity management. These technologies include differential privacy, homomorphic encryption, and secure multi-party computation. By enabling data to be used for analysis and verification without revealing individual-level details, PETs offer a robust framework for balancing privacy and security.

Smart Contracts: The Backbone of Trust

At the heart of decentralized marketplaces are smart contracts—self-executing contracts with the terms of the agreement directly written into code. These contracts automatically enforce and execute the terms of the agreement when certain conditions are met. This eliminates the need for intermediaries, reduces the risk of fraud, and ensures that transactions are completed securely and efficiently.
